Output 95bf528dc92e69b061e8d3950a0bf33f9d2346489f014f9c5275d9b449eaaa77:0

value
659685544
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 89256936dce96f9f2f32cf017477f7a993302564 OP_EQUALVERIFY OP_CHECKSIG
address
1DWAPeFDn4FBAc9iQKg8X2dDqLTCCcWhx4
transaction
95bf528dc92e69b061e8d3950a0bf33f9d2346489f014f9c5275d9b449eaaa77
spent
true